Fists of fury
Isreal Alvarez, 16, and Patrick Cody, 15, are both traveling this weekend to box at the USA Boxing Junior Olympic National Championships in Dallas which start Monday, June 27, 2016. The Lewis and Clark High School students mark the first time that the Howard Street Boxing Club has sent two fighters at the same time to this event. Alvarez is ranked No. 2 in the 145-pound weight class, while Cody is ranked No. 4 in the 101-pound weight class.
